RE: CCS/TMDSDOCK28379D: Cannot connect to target. Does not seem to recognize the board
Figured it out! It requires 2 USB cables, both connected to the control card itself (not the docking station). It seems one USB power up one side of the control card and the other power up the other side of the control card.
